Quick Answer

As of April 2026, the median Occupational Therapist salary in Nevada is $92,515 per year — -4% below the US national median of $96,370. Salaries range from $67,200 (entry, 25th percentile) to $120,000 (90th percentile). Nevada's cost-of-living index is 102. Nevada has no state income tax.

About Occupational Therapists in Nevada

Occupational therapists help patients perform daily activities through therapeutic interventions tailored to physical, cognitive, or developmental needs.

Methodology

Nevada Occupational Therapist salary is the BLS national median ($96,370) adjusted by Nevada's state multiplier (0.96×). YoY rate from BLS Employment Cost Index. Last reviewed April 29, 2026.
